uPVC windows may have issues opening or locking. This is usually the case when the locking mechanism is stiff or jammed. If this is the case, a simple solution is to apply graphite powder or machine oil to make sure that the lock's handle is lubricated and the lock mechanism. This will enable the mechanism to be freed up and allow the door or window to function normal again.

The hinges can be stiff or stuck. This problem is commonly caused by dust and grit accumulating on the hinges over time. Lubricating the hinges with oil or grease is the solution. A poor lubricant could damage the hinges, rendering them unusable.

Stained Glass Repairs

imageStained glass windows are gorgeous designs for churches, homes and other structures. They can add visual interest, privacy and light to the space. They can be fragile and require regular maintenance to ensure they remain in good condition. Even with proper care, stained and leaded glass windows deteriorate as time passes due to age and exposure to weather and other environmental elements. This causes a range of problems such as cracks, fade and water leakage. If you own a stained or leaded glass window that requires repair, it is essential to locate a local expert who can restore the window to its original splendor.

The cost for repairing broken or cracked stained glass is $500. The exact cost will depend on the type of solution needed to fix the issue. A professional might employ epoxy edge-gluing or copper foil to repair the broken glasses. They can also relead lead and reseal stained glass. There are a variety of alternatives, each having distinct advantages and costs. The selection of the most suitable option will be determined by the size of the crack, its location, and the type of material used in the production of the glass.

Cracks in the leaded glass may be caused by vibrations, thermal expansion or contraction, building movements, or just normal wear and tear. Over time, the cracks may expand and cause more problems. A crack across an important area or on the surface of stained glass panels must be repaired as soon as it is possible to avoid further expansion and damage. In the past, this was done by cutting a "Dutchman's" lead flange over the crack. This method was not a great solution, and today there are much better methods to repair these kinds of cracks.

Stained glass restoration is a skilled art that can come in many forms. It can be as simple as repairing cracks, or as complex as restoring a complete stained glass door or window panel to its original state. In general, the cost of a full restoration is higher than an easy repair. The job involves cleaning and getting rid of damaged glass, securing lead cames, resealing cement and re-tying it and re-installing stained glass pieces that are missing.

Weatherstripping Repairs

Weatherstripping stops water and air from entering homes through gaps that surround windows and doors. It is an important part of home maintenance that could save you money on energy bills and costly repairs. It also makes a home more comfortable. The materials used to create this seal will degrade with time, due to wear and tear. It is important to replace these materials periodically.

There are a few signs that your weather stripping is beginning to wear out: a wet area after washing the window or a whistling sound while driving along the street or drafts that may be felt in front of an unlocked door. These are all indications that it's time to locate a Tasker who can provide weatherstripping repair near me.

Taskers can protect your doors and windows using a variety weatherstripping material. Foam tapes are made of closed or open cell foam. They come in different dimensions, widths, and thicknesses. They are easy to install and are easily cut with scissors. Felt strips are likewise inexpensive and typically last about a year or two. They can be cut into length using scissors and glued to the frame of a door or the hinge side of a double-hung or sliding window with glue, staples, or tacks. Vinyl or metal V-strips can be somewhat more difficult to set up, but they can be nailed into place along a window jamb.

When booking weatherstripping services Ask the person who is doing the work the right material for your home. They can assist you in testing and find areas of air leakage in your home, and recommend the best products to fix the problem quickly. They can also conduct an energy audit to assess your requirements and determine whether you are eligible for assistance from the state for weatherization.

Weatherstripping is best done before winter, when the risk of air and water infiltration is the highest. It is also a good idea to have a professional inspect your weather stripping on a regular basis and make any repairs needed.

Fogging of the glass is a typical issue for double-paned windows. This is caused by a failure of the airtight seal that connects the two panes of glass. Re-sealing of the glass might be able fix the issue, based on the cause. If, however, the window has been exposed to elements for an extended period of time, it may be necessary to replace the entire unit.
